Job description

Job Title: Associate Planning Consultant

Location: Birmingham (hybrid/flexible working)
Salary: Competitive + excellent benefits

Overview

This is an exciting opportunity to contribute to major infrastructure and development projects across a range of sectors, including sustainable infrastructure, Net Zero, biodiversity, digital transformation, and urban regeneration. You will join a collaborative environment where diverse expertise is valued, working with clients across government, local authorities, combined authorities, private developers, and international funding institutions.

The Role

As an Associate Planning Consultant, you will play a central role in planning project delivery and business growth. Key responsibilities include:

  • Acting as planning lead on projects across multiple markets and sectors
  • Supporting bid preparation, tender submissions, and framework responses
  • Leading multi-disciplinary projects, taking responsibility for project management and delivery
  • Providing guidance and support to junior colleagues and team leaders
  • Collaborating with colleagues in environmental, engineering, and design disciplines across the organisation
  • Engaging with market and client leads to identify new opportunities and support business growth
About You

To be successful in this role, you will demonstrate:

  • A relevant planning degree, with RTPI membership desirable
  • Experience managing multiple assignments under tight deadlines, delivering outputs on time and within budget
  • Knowledge and experience of the Environmental Impact Assessment process
  • Experience in strategic planning and planning policy
  • Understanding of TCPA, DCO, TWAO, or equivalent applications
  • Ability to work effectively within multi-disciplinary teams and contribute confidently across a range of projects and geographies
  • Strong written and verbal communication skills, with the ability to explain and discuss planning issues clearly
  • Flexibility to apply knowledge to a variety of planning-related tasks
  • Experience in developing client relationships and contributing to business development
